Novated Lease Australia (NLA) is one of Australia's largest and leading novated leasing companies, helping thousands of Australians access smarter vehicle financing through employers across the country. As the business continued to grow, so too did the complexity of its digital products, marketing channels and customer touchpoints.
Over time, different teams and stakeholders had contributed to various aspects of the brand and product experience. Without a documented source of truth for the brand's visual language or a centralised design system, marketing collateral and digital consumer and SaaS products had gradually become inconsistent and disconnected. The result was a fragmented customer experience that made it increasingly difficult to scale efficiently while maintaining brand quality.
Recognising the need for a more cohesive foundation, NLA partnered with Pollen to establish a refreshed, modern brand identity that could seamlessly extend into a scalable design system and a flexible suite of marketing assets.

Evolving the brand
Our first priority was establishing a modern and cohesive brand framework.
Building on NLA's existing logo and distinctive hero purple, we developed a vibrant, digitally-focused visual language that better reflected the company's position as an industry leader. The refreshed identity introduced an expanded colour palette alongside GT Standard as the primary typeface, creating a more contemporary and approachable brand that stood out from competitors.
To bring greater flexibility and personality to the brand, we also created a suite of supporting visual assets, including watermarked backgrounds inspired by the logo, campaign stickers, customer tag lockups and set a photography direction that provided consistency across every aspect of the brand experience.

The refreshed brand look and feel was documented within a digital brand guideline, providing an accessible and evolving source of truth that enables the NLA team to confidently manage and grow the brand over time.
Creating a design system for scale
Alongside the brand refresh, we developed a consolidated design system that unified the set of components used across both digital products and marketing experiences.
Our process began with a comprehensive audit of every existing component, including a review of the consumer-facing website and each of the SaaS platforms that have been built to date. We identified duplicate patterns, removed redundant elements and consolidated overlapping components into a streamlined library that balanced consistency with flexibility.

The resulting design system incorporated the updated brand foundations while providing a scalable collection of reusable UI components that could support the needs of multiple digital products. Designed to empower NLA's internal product team, the system enables faster delivery, improved collaboration and a more consistent experience across the organisation's growing product ecosystem.
